Huddersfield’s Hallmark Security North West Counties League club were keen to mark the long and loyal support of the 38-year-old, who has cerebral palsy.
So they gave him a collection of photographs marking his presence at a series of milestone matches.
“Liam has been with us all the way from the Huddersfield District League through the West Yorkshire League to the North West Counties,” explained manager Ash Berry.
“He’s come to games home and away through thick and thin, from the time we were playing on a local recreation ground to our relocation to the Stafflex Arena, and long may that continue.
“The Christmas present is our way of saying thanks.”
Liam, whose brother Alex is a former Shelley player and now coaches within the club’s junior section, is also a keen fan of motorcycle racing and Huddersfield Giants.
The presentation was made after Shelley’s recent clash with AFC Blackpool, their last home game before the Boxing Day visit of Bacup Borough.
Shelley are back in action tomorrow when they take on Cleator Moor Celtic for the first of three matches over the holiday period.
